    Looking for a Youth Recurve

    My 6 year old has a set of wheels that she shoots but just doesn't love it. She also has a terrible old Barnet Lil' Banshee that she prefers. The issue is that neither bow is very good and she wants a trad ride.

    My boy likes the wheels but my daughter loves loves loves the stick and string. Anytime I shoot my recurve she is with me. As soon as the wheels come out... She's a ghost.

    What do you guys reco I get her? Help me find a smooth little shooter for this little girl around $100. I would like something she can grow with for about three maybe 4 years.

    Look at LancasterArchery.com, they have a good selection of kids/youth bows. I got my 10yr. old nephew a Polaris takedown recurve and it has been a great little bow. Check out Three Rivers as well. MadDog bows over on TradGang has a great kids custom longbow for that price, they can be found in the Sponsors List.
